When this book was published (1984) the Introduction said that the task of interacting with a machine, typically a computer-based system, was no longer restricted to a small group of specialists. It points out that there was an increasing awareness of the case made by Human-Computer Interaction specialists that the design of the user-machine interface in any interactive system was crucial tp its efficiency and acceptibility, and therefore for its commercial potential.
